The researchers are using a new in vitro model that will help g= uide the future development of brain-targeted treatments.=20 SCIENTIS= TS DOCUMENT FIRST-EVER TRANSMITTED ALZHEIMER=E2=80=99S CASES, TIED TO NO-= LONGER-USED MEDICAL PROCEDURE (8 MINUTE READ) [11]=20 A decades-old tre= atment for a number of conditions that caused short stature, which involv= ed patients receiving growth hormone taken from the brains of human cadav= ers, has been tied to some people as young as in their 30s developing Alz= heimer's disease. The treatment, which was banned 40 years ago, transmitt= ed unwanted proteins into recipients' brains, including the beta-amyloid = protein that later propagated into the disease-causing plaques that are t= he hallmark of the disease. These are the first documented cases of trans= ferred Alzheimer's - the disease is not usually contagious. The cadaveric= growth hormone treatment has been long replaced with a synthetic hormone= treatment.=20 =F0=9F=92=BB=20 PROGRAMMING, DESIGN & DATA SCIENCE = THE BIG LITTLE GUIDE TO MESSAGE QUEUES (40 MINUTE READ) [12]=20 Mes= sage queues are a way to transfer information between two systems.
